The Role of IoT in Shaping Smart Cities
The Internet of Things (IoT) is revolutionizing the way cities operate, making them smarter, more efficient, and more sustainable. By connecting devices, vehicles, and infrastructure to the internet, cities can collect and analyze data to improve services and the quality of life for their residents.
Key Benefits of IoT in Smart Cities
IoT technology offers numerous benefits for smart cities, including:
- Enhanced public safety through real-time monitoring and analytics
- Improved traffic management and reduced congestion
- Energy efficiency and reduced carbon footprint
- Better waste management through smart bins and recycling programs
